How to fill out your ballot has been:

01
Start by carefully reading all instructions provided with the ballot. This will ensure that you understand the specific requirements and guidelines for filling it out accurately.
02
Review the candidates or issues that are listed on the ballot. Take the time to research and educate yourself about each one so that you can make an informed decision.
03
Use a pen with black or blue ink to mark your choices on the ballot. Make sure to completely fill in the designated circles or boxes next to your chosen candidates or options.
04
Double-check your selections before finalizing your ballot. Ensure that you have marked all of your choices correctly and have not accidentally chosen more candidates than allowed for a particular race.
05
Follow any additional instructions provided, such as signing or dating the ballot if required. Failure to follow these instructions may result in your ballot being deemed invalid.
06
Once you have completed filling out your ballot accurately, carefully place it in the provided envelope or follow the instructions for returning it securely.
07
If you have any additional questions or need assistance in filling out your ballot, reach out to the appropriate election officials or resources for guidance.
